Gloria Hunniford, 84, husband Stephen Way dies aged 85 as family issue devastating statement

Gloria Hunniford

Gloria Hunniford's spouse Stephen Way has passed away at the age of 85, as confirmed by his family.

Stephen Way, Gloria's dearly loved husband, has passed away after a difficult struggle. His family is deeply saddened by this loss.

In May, Hunniford talked about a stroke that her husband had in 2014 and advised people to learn more about the warning signs.

While chatting on the Loose Women show, Hunniford mentioned a memory of preparing for work when her husband unexpectedly entered the room.

Gloria recently shared about her husband's stroke that occurred in 2014.

She said, "A car was waiting to pick me up for filming outside our house, and my beloved husband Stephen stumbled into the room."

I inquired about the situation, and he mentioned that his arm felt numb like a marshmallow and he had no sensation. This alarmed me because there had been previous instances of strokes in my family. I advised him to lay down on the bed. Quickly, I went to my neighbor's house and called my doctor, who instructed me to take him to the hospital right away.

Rather than waiting for an ambulance, Hunniford quickly placed Way in the waiting car and they hurried to the hospital as quickly as possible.

She also mentioned that when you go to the emergency room, you may have to wait a while. However, if you tell them that your husband is having a heart attack or a stroke, they will treat you immediately.
